Spring Valley
Located 2 miles from the Las Vegas Strip, Spring Valley features housing subdivisions, strip malls, and the large Desert Breeze Park. Explore the pan-Asian businesses along Spring Mountain Road, including the Tang Dynasty-inspired Chinatown Plaza.

Summerlin
Occupying over 22,500 acres, this community boasts 230+ parks, numerous recreational facilities, and the 150-mile Summerlin Trail System. Enjoy shopping and dining at Downtown Summerlin, or explore the nearby Red Rock Canyon National Conservation Area.
